DEPLOY_TARGET now selects the adapter; Netlify stays the default and NODE_ADAPTER keeps working. Cloudflare compresses in transit, so the Worker build aliases $lib/server/compression to a pass-through that leaves the streaming body alone. CI builds and dry-run deploys this target. That is compilation and packaging coverage only, not a production compatibility gate: native sharp still blocks the share-preview route in the Worker runtime.
